The US Embassy in Asmara is diplomatic mission of the United States to Eritrea.[1][2]


Leadership[]

Ambassador is in charge of the Embassy. Steven C. Walker is the current chargé_d'affaires.[3][4]


History[]

The United States established the embassy on June 11, 1991. The Consulate in Asmara became an Embassy with Joseph P. O'Neill as Chargé d'Affaires ad interim.
